Description: RIAA Platinum Award to commemorate the sale of more than 1 million copies of Weird Al Yankovic's album "In 3-D" on the Rock-N-Roll Records label. Michael allowed Weird Al to make a parody of the song "Beat It." Yankovic was success with his version, called "Eat-It." |
